Training sessions will provide young players an opportunity to improve their technical ability and tactical knowledge of the game. RIT’s coaching staff will instruct campers within a challenging environment that promotes playing in both small-sided and full-sided game scenarios. Evening games will give the players the opportunity to put their skills to the test and showcase their individual and collective ability along with other high caliber young players preparing to play collegiately.

In addition to field instruction and competitive opportunities, RIT's ID Camp prepares young players for the next level by providing a “total body & mind” approach to optimum soccer performance. Nutrition, dynamic stretching, speed and strength training, sports psychology and the college recruiting process will all be addressed by the coaching staff. One on one interaction with the coaching staff is a key element of the structure training approach by staff.

While at camp, campers will utilize the same facilities as RIT’s soccer athletes. During their stay, campers will reside in RIT residence halls and all meals will be provided by RIT Dining Services, to provide participants the opportunity to get the full experience of Rochester Institute of Technology.

Pickup Policy

To track all drop-offs and pickups of children, parents/guardians are required to sign children in/out on the daily attendance sheet. Staff are not permitted to sign these sheets on behalf of parents/guardians.

Generally, persons picking up children must be at least 18 years of age and bring a valid photo identification. In exceptional circumstances, and only with the parent/guardian’s written consent, a younger individual may be permitted to pick up a child.
